Commissioners approve rezone and two‑lot minor subdivision on Granite Hills Road
Summary
Board approved rezoning a 41‑acre property from Residential 3 to Residential 2 and a related two‑lot minor subdivision for the Kiwish property at 360 Granite Hills Road; staff approved waivers and required plat corrections and development‑stage drainage, access and septic reviews.
The Fremont County Board of County Commissioners approved a zone change and a two‑lot minor subdivision for property at 360 Granite Hills Road (Cotopaxi) owned by Ralph and Joanne Kiwish.
